Kaibigang Pilipin@ celebrates its 28th Annual Pilipin@ Cultural Celebration (PCC), a theatrical production that presents dancing, singing, music, and an original script. Throughout this production, we hope to preserve Pilipin@ tradition, promote diversity, facilitate student achievement and higher education, and raise awareness in the San Diego community. We have been hosting this event in order to help bring the Philippines closer to our hearts. This event will also serve as a retention aspect to facilitate student achievement and higher education through community development. We will establish a new and/or broader understanding of our interpretation of Pilipin@ American culture.
PCC provides a space in community where Pilipin@ Americans can explore or define their own sense of cultural identity. It is also a chance for Pilipin@ Americans, as an underrepresented minority at UCSD, to come together to meet others. This production aims to give participants their own sense of accomplishment and empowerment as they work towards a common goal with their community.
